Company Description
Primalbase is a Dutch company that is working to apply blockchain to the coworking industry. Access to Primalbase's coworking spaces revolves around the Waves-based PBT token. Permanent members own PBT tokens and can use them to book workspace in one of Primalbase's offices. Token holders can also lease their tokens out to temporary members. | Breezecoin is a cryptocurrency created by a Turkish real estate development company called Breeze de Mar that is currently planning projects in Orlando and Las Vegas. BreezeCoin holders will receive monthly interest payments in Ethereum (6.5% Annual Interest), and will have partial rights to ownership of real estate projects. BreezeCoin will also be used as a medium of exchange at future Breeze de Mar resorts and hotels. | BitRent is developing a blockchain-based platform for real estate development projects. Their smart contract enabled network will allow users to invest in real estate construction projects and monitor their progress with a platform that will be integrated with RFID chips. |
